Willow Smith says people who think her success is ‘because of her parents’ are wrong

“I don’t need to prove s*** to anybody.”

She says being labelled a ‘nepo baby’ inspires her to work even harder.

While talking with Allure, Willow said “I truly believe that my spirit is a strong spirit and that, even if my parents weren’t who they were, I would still be a weirdo and a crazy thinker.”She continued to admit that she gets ‘a little bit’ insecure at times as people think she’s only famous because of her parents.“I definitely think that a little bit of insecurity has driven me harder because people do think that the only reason I’m successful is because of my parents,” she told the outlet.Related:  Paul Walter Hauser cast as mystery character in MCU’s Fantastic Four movieShe added: “That has driven me to work really hard to try to prove them wrong. But nowadays, I don’t need to prove s*** to anybody.”

“There have been some experiences where I went into a place that I have worked in the past and my picture could even be up on the wall, and they treat me like: ‘This is a little bit out of your price range’ or ‘You don’t really belong here,’” she added.She continued: “Being Black in America, even with privilege, which I’m never going to deny that I have, you’re still Black. And I love being Black.”“People would look at me and [say]: ‘Okay, well, her parents are this and this and that, but she still is like me. She still has brown skin.’”
